Having read a few of the reviews about the album I thought I'd add my bit. This album is one of the best I have bought in a long time - it hasn't left my CD player for several weeks. What you get is what you'd expect, unless you are deluded. Whitesnake are a hard rock act that produce great music to be played loud. If you are looking for experimental jazz fusion in 12/19 time, cutting-edge grimy dubstep or Shakespearian eloquence then you should be looking elsewhere, a fact that some of the 1-star reviewers seem to have overlooked. On the other hand, if you are a fan of 80s rock, heavy riffs, fist-pumping choruses and outstanding guitar-playing, and want an album to stick on in the car at maximum volume on a sunny day, then get this album, fast.

From the drooling reviews on here you would think Crue were back to their best, well they're not. This album is OK but it has loads of filler and is no more than average. I would say this had potential but is wildly overproduced. Take the track Saints of Los Angeles, anyone who has the game Rock Band has already heard a rawer and much better version without the 'metal choir' (gang mix or whatever they call it). It has been produced to death and the energy and drive leeched out of it. I suspect this is true of much of the rest of the material here. It's a shame but they have really gone OTT in the mixing booth. Just play and record it with no more than a few tweaks guys!
